Concrete flatwork services involve the installation, repair, and maintenance of flat, level concrete surfaces that are commonly found around residential properties. These services typically include pouring new concrete for driveways, patios, walkways, and garage floors, as well as restoring or resurfacing existing concrete surfaces. The process often involves preparing the ground, setting forms, pouring the concrete, and finishing it to achieve a smooth, durable surface suitable for everyday use. Skilled contractors can also address issues like uneven surfaces or cracks to improve both the appearance and safety of these areas.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Flatwork Service proj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Frisco, TX.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or concrete flatwork repairs in Frisco, TX, range from $250-$600. Many routine fixes, such as patching cracks or small surface repairs, fall within this range. Fewer projects extend into higher costs for more extensive patching or surface work.
Driveways and Patios - Installing or replacing a standard driveway or patio usually costs between $2,000-$5,000. Most projects land in the middle of this range, while larger or more complex designs can push costs higher, reaching $6,000+.
Commercial Flatwork - Commercial concrete flatwork projects in the area often range from $5,000-$15,000 depending on size and complexity. Many jobs are in the lower to mid part of this range, with larger, intricate projects reaching higher costs.
Full Concrete Replacement - Complete removal and replacement of existing flatwork typically costs $4,000-$10,000 or more. Larger, multi-area projects can exceed this range, but most residential replacements fall within the middle tiers of this estimate.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of flatwork services do local contractors provide? Local contractors typically offer services such as pouring new concrete slabs, repairing cracks, and finishing surfaces for driveways, patios, sidewalks, and flooring applications.
How do contractors prepare the site for concrete flatwork? Contractors usually clear the area, set up forms, and ensure proper grading and reinforcement to create a stable foundation for the concrete.
What finishes are available for concrete flatwork? Finishes can include smooth troweled surfaces, broom finishes for slip resistance, stamped patterns, and exposed aggregate textures.
Can local service providers handle repairs for existing concrete flatwork? Yes, many contractors can repair cracks, holes, and uneven surfaces to restore the integrity and appearance of existing flatwork.
What factors influence the durability of concrete flatwork? Proper site preparation, quality materials, and adequate curing are key factors that contribute to the longevity of concrete flatwork handled by local contractors.
